head 1.1; access; symbols pkgsrc-2026Q2:1.1.0.2 pkgsrc-2026Q2-base:1.1; locks; strict; comment @ * @; 1.1 date 2026.06.18.15.50.48; author nia; state Exp; branches; next ; commitid IdINzXcrE8kwoiKG; desc @@ 1.1 log @xroar: Fix build on NetBSD and SunOS with GCC 14. NetBSD and SunOS need _NETBSD_SOURCE and __EXTENSIONS__ respectively to get strsep(3) defined when _POSIX_C_SOURCE is 200112L. @ text @$NetBSD$ NetBSD and SunOS also need _NETBSD_SOURCE and __EXTENSIONS__ respectively to get strsep(3) defined when _POSIX_C_SOURCE is 200112L. --- src/gdb.c.orig 2026-06-18 15:47:36.854397453 +0000 +++ src/gdb.c @@@@ -65,6 +65,8 @@@@ // for addrinfo, struct timeval #define _POSIX_C_SOURCE 200112L // For strsep +#define _NETBSD_SOURCE +#define __EXTENSIONS__ #define _DEFAULT_SOURCE #define _BSD_SOURCE #define _DARWIN_C_SOURCE @